Dy(OH)<sub>3</sub>: a paramagnetic magnetocaloric material for hydrogen liquefaction
Patrick W. Doheny, Jiasheng Chen, Thomas Gruner, F. M. Grosche, Paul J. Saines
Abstract
Dy(OH) 3 has impressive magnetocaloric performance optimised around 20 K making it suitable for hydrogen liquefaction using magnetic cooling.
